TIGR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review
74 of the 6,859 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in UP Fintech Holding (TIGR)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$67.4M — up 2.2% from $66M a quarter earlier.
Fund positioning in TIGR was balanced in Q4 2023: 13 funds opened new positions, 13 closed out, 19 added to existing stakes and 20 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Man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$12.6M. The largest seller was Two Sigma Investments, cutting an estimated $3M.
